Chelsea just splashed 52 million pounds for Maxence Lacroix, their third major summer signing and the first under Xabi Alonso, pushing their spending past 200 million. Alonso, already out with the squad in Australia, is building a competitive team focused on talent, mentality, and hunger. Lacroix, a back-three specialist at Crystal Palace, now faces the challenge of adapting to a back four under Alonso’s system. The club’s goal? Blend new signings with the right mindset to make serious noise in the Premier League this season.
